Pembrokeshire Coast Path Walking Holiday part of the Wales Coast Path Cardigan to Herbrandston (North to South) 13 day itinerary 11 days walking and 12 nights
Suggested Itinerary: Day 1: Arrive Cardigan Day 2: Cardigan to Moylegrove 9 miles/14kms Day 3: Moylegrove to Newport 8 miles/13kms Day 4: Newport to Fishguard 11 miles/18kms Day 5: Fishguard to Pwll Deri 10.5 miles/17kms Day 6: Pwll Deri to Trefin 9.5 miles/15kms Day 7: Trefin to Whitesands Bay 13 miles/21kms Day 8: Whitesands Bay to St Davids 11.5 miles/18kms Optional Day: visiting Ramsey Island Day 9: St Davids to Newgale 10 miles/16kms Day 10:Newgale to Marloes 16 miles/26kms Day 11: Haven Point and St Ann’s Head 15 miles/24kms Optional Day: visiting Skomer and Skokholm Islands Day 12: Marloes to Herbrandston 12 miles/19kms Day 13: Depart after breakfast

Pembrokeshire Coast Path Walking Holiday Herbrandston to Cardigan Suggested Tour Duration: 12 nights, 11 days walking Total Distance: 126 miles/203kms Min/max daily distance: 9.5/16 miles 15/26kms Average Daily distance: 11 miles/18kms Grading: moderate strenuous in parts Features: St Davids Cathedral St Non’s Chapel Neolithic burial chambers This route connects with: Wales Coast Path

South West Coast Path Terrain Grading
Easy: flat or undulating terrain
Moderate: a few ups and downs, the section requiring more effort than an easy section. For example, a section of 9 miles can require the amount of effort needed for 12 miles.
Strenuous: many ups and downs, the section requiring more effort than a moderate section. For example, a section of 9 miles can require the amount of effort needed for 15 miles.
Severe: many steep climbs, the section requiring twice the amount of effort as an easy section. For example, a section of 9 miles can require the amount of effort needed for 18 miles.
